CGD guarantees compliance with rules for the temporary transfer of workers

Caixa Geral de Depósitos (CGD) pledged this Wednesday that it will comply with the company agreement (AE) regarding the payment of travel expenses for temporary transfers of employees between branches. The situation had prompted a union complaint.
“In Caixa’s understanding, whenever employees are temporarily allocated to another agency, regardless of the duration, the provisions of paragraph b) of number 9 of clause 44 [mobility] apply, where it is clear that the company will cover the travel expenses: “If it is impossible or inappropriate to use public transport schedules, the employee who uses his/her own vehicle will be reimbursed for the amount of 25% of the amount established in clause 61, no. 1, paragraph d)”, said the public bank.
CGD's response, cited by the Lusa news agency, comes after the Union of Workers of Caixa Geral de Depósitos Group Companies announced that it had filed a lawsuit against the bank for violating the AE rules.
The union accuses the bank's management of violating the company's collective agreement "regarding the payment of additional travel expenses" when workers are temporarily transferred from their workplace.
